Output d988156eb933192e51296aa81c9f90efcd44104542704ba58a2d72c06552d78f:0

value
57959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38c10a83f476b521a41086096a3216c56e9e51c3 OP_EQUAL
address
36s721quxTUC9BkoeY91FmwqNnYM9zbNe2
transaction
d988156eb933192e51296aa81c9f90efcd44104542704ba58a2d72c06552d78f
spent
true